The Facilities Management Division (FMD) administers and supervises the maintenance of Department buildings, identifies and implements capital projects involving facility management, and exercises management control over the Building Maintenance Section, Campus Management Section, and the Custodial Services Section. The Campus Management Section is seeking a qualified candidate to fill the role of Supervisor of Mechanical Installations and Maintenance, Level I to perform the duties which includes, but are not limited to: - Supervises and coordinates the work of mechanics and installation personnel engaged in the maintenance, repair, and installation of equipment and systems - Assigns tasks, monitors performance, and ensures work is completed safely, efficiently, and in compliance with applicable codes and standards - Provides technical guidance, inspects completed work, and troubleshoots complex issues - Maintains records, manages schedules, and coordinates with vendors and other departments to support operations - Responsible for enforcing safety protocols, training staff, and ensuring proper use of tools, materials, and equipment.
